Activiti6.0是否适配SpringBoot2.0?

Activiti是一个开源的工作流和业务流程管理平台,其最新版本为Activiti6.0,SpringBoot是一个用于快速构建企业级应用的框架,其最新版本为SpringBoot2.0。那么,Activiti6.0是否适配SpringBoot2.0呢?

1. Activiti6.0的特性

Activiti6.0是一个基于Java的工作流和业务流程管理平台,其特性包括:

1.1 支持多种编程语言:Activiti6.0支持Java、Groovy、Python、JavaScript等多种编程语言。

1.2 可扩展性强:Activiti6.0提供了完善的API,可以轻松实现自定义功能,可以根据实际需要实现业务逻辑的定制化。

1.3 支持多种数据库:Activiti6.0支持MySQL、Oracle、Microsoft SQL Server、PostgreSQL等多种数据库,可以根据实际情况进行选择。

2. SpringBoot2.0的特性

SpringBoot2.0是一个用于快速构建企业级应用的框架,其特性包括:

2.1 全新的WebFlux框架:SpringBoot2.0提供了全新的WebFlux框架,可以支持异步非阻塞的HTTP客户端编程模型,可以更好的支持高性能的Web应用。

2.2 支持多种编程语言:SpringBoot2.0支持Java、Groovy、Kotlin、Scala等多种编程语言,可以根据实际情况进行选择。

2.3 支持多种数据库:SpringBoot2.0支持MySQL、Oracle、Microsoft SQL Server、PostgreSQL等多种数据库,可以根据实际情况进行选择。

3. Activiti6.0是否适配SpringBoot2.0?

根据以上介绍,我们可以看出,Activiti6.0和SpringBoot2.0都支持多种编程语言和数据库,且都具有较强的可扩展性,因此,Activiti6.0是可以适配SpringBoot2.0的,可以使用SpringBoot2.0来构建基于Activiti6.0的应用。